
本文详细介绍了如何使用Stack Exchange API高效地检索问题正文内容。 本教程详细介绍了如何使用Python和Numpy高效生成用于稀疏矩阵(特别是COO格式)的非对角线索引对。 当copy.DataChannel[i]被赋值为ct.cast(new_data_buffer, ...)时...

比如:仅当用户类型为“管理员”时才要求手机号必填。 步骤分解: 预处理 df1:聚合每个 (store, month) 的最小值 由于我们最终需要获取匹配值的最小值,且 df1 可能在同一 (store, month) 组合下有多个 value(尽管在此示例中没有,但这是一个良好的实践),或者更重要...

答案:Go语言通过container/heap包实现优先队列,需自定义类型并实现heap.Interface接口的五个方法;其中Len、Less、Swap为值接收者,Push和Pop为指针接收者;通过heap.Init初始化堆,heap.Push和heap.Pop进行入队出队操作;示例中以prior...

注意事项 字符集一致性:在进行数据导出和导入时,务必确保源数据、导出文件以及目标数据库的字符集设置保持一致。 所以,与其说STL“没有直接使用”,不如说它提供了一个更高层次的抽象,让开发者能够以更清晰、更安全、更灵活的方式使用这些经典数据结构。 安全性: 如果从用户输入或外部 API 获取数据,请注...

总结 go get命令中的cmd/cgo错误和包路径与包名不匹配问题,通常源于Go环境配置不当、Go安装不完整,或者所依赖的包本身存在设计或维护问题。 示例:部署Python 3.12.1的开发环境 以下是一个Dockerfile示例,展示了如何构建一个基于Python 3.12.1 (Debian...

qa_pairs.find(question)则是在map中查找对应的问题,如果找到,就输出答案,否则就输出“抱歉,我不知道答案。 这些操作符已经重载,会按照字典序自动比较。 Phinx 让数据库变更变得可追踪、可重复、可协作。 性能高效: 避免了反射带来的额外开销,执行效率更高。 资源消耗:应用层...

当第二次调用Scanf尝试读取密码时,如果缓冲区中存在未被消费的换行符,Scanf可能会立即将其作为下一个输入的分隔符,导致第二次读取失败或跳过等待用户输入。 这种方法不仅简化了模板文件的加载过程,还促进了模板的模块化和复用,极大地提高了Web应用程序的开发效率和可维护性。 对于JSON格式的数据,...

此模式在Go中避免了继承局限,但需警惕过度设计、接口膨胀问题,应保持接口精简,仅抽象真正变化的部分,并合理使用钩子方法增强扩展性而不破坏简洁性。 5. 注意事项与最佳实践 包命名: 包名应简洁、小写,并能清晰表达其功能。 在使用C++编译器(如GCC或Clang)时,-O2和-O3是两个常用的优化级...

它会自动按空白字符切分,适合处理由空格分隔的单词或数值。 并发处理: http.Serve会在新的goroutine中处理每个传入的连接,因此RPC服务端本身是并发安全的,但服务方法内部的共享状态需要自行进行同步处理。 类似顺序编程,通过通道实现安全通信。 遇到问题时,首先考虑版本兼容性是一个良好的...

它定义在 <unordered_map> 头文件中。 这一风格并非简单的偏好,而是其语言设计中自动分号插入(automatic semicolon insertion, asi)机制的必然结果。 基本上就这些。 立即学习“go语言免费学习笔记(深入)”; 使用表驱动测试覆盖多种情况 表驱...